About Walsoken

Walsoken breathes with the vast, open horizon of the Fenland sky, where the flat earth meets a wide, pale expanse of light. It lies 1.1 miles east-north-east of Wisbech (from Wisbech: bearing 60°T, OS grid TF 477 105). Ancient stone speaks in the quiet shadows of the Cross In All Saints Churchyard, a Scheduled Monument that anchors the spirit of the place in silent, enduring gravity. The terrain here remains stubbornly level, a reclaimed landscape where the soil holds the memory of ancient tides and the persistent labour of those who drained the marshes.
